To hem, fold over one inch and iron … WebAug 31, 2015 · 1. Measure your table’s width and length. The oilcloth is 56″ wide. The stripes run horizontally with the length of the cloth. You can get it cut to the amount of yardage you need. I used the whole width of the fabric and added 12″ to the length: My table measures 44″ x 84″. The size of my tablecloth is 56″ x 96″.
